PAYMENT TERMS <br />a) Recycling Fees <br />As indicated in Contractor's proposal, the monthly fee per household for single - <br />family is $2.39 and the monthly fee per household for multi- family (5 units or <br />more) is $1.79 beginning April 1, 2011. <br />b) Compensation for Services Based on a Fee per Household <br />The City agrees to pay Contractor for recycling Collection services provided to the <br />City as described in Contractor's proposal, and made part of this executed <br />Contract, based on 4,650 single - family household units and 2,650 multi - family <br />household units, as indicated in the RFP and certified by the City. By February 1" <br />and August 1" of each year of this Contract, the City will review the number of <br />certified single - family and multi - family households and notify Contractor of any <br />changes. <br />Contractor shall submit itemized bills for recycling Collection services provided to <br />the City on a monthly basis. City shall make payment of invoices within thirty (30) <br />days following receipt of an invoice. <br />Contractor shall submit two copies of the monthly documentation and reports. <br />One copy shall be sent to the City Utilities Department along with the monthly <br />invoice, and one copy shall be sent to the City Recycling Coordinator. <br />c) Consumer Price Index <br />Contractor may increase recycling service Collection fees based on an increase in <br />the All Urban Consumers 'Garbage and Trash Collection' Consumer Price Index <br />from the Bureau of Labor and Statistics website http: / /www.bls.gov /cpilhome, by <br />no greater than 3% of current recycling fees. <br />If the CPI for the previous calendar year is negative, the price per household <br />would remain unchanged for the subsequent year. The service rate may be <br />adjusted once per year beginning on April 1, 2012, and each 1St of April <br />thereafter, only if the City is notified in writing by February 1" of those years, <br />using this index for a calendar year from November to November. The <br />November year- over -year increase or decrease in the CPI for this category will be <br />used as the percentage multiplier to determine the increase or decrease in the <br />rate.
